    * [r]ichkri3g,

    I think sa IFS pareho lang... Pero sa rear, naka solid axle on leaf ang Hilux, and Fortuner naka solid axle on very very very very hard coils.

    Maam behn,

    If you are not into off-road performance but more in fuel economy. Get the 2.5L, pero I know it is hard to choose between the 3.2L and the 2.5L since 30K lang daw ang difference and you get a lot of freebies. But maintaining the 3.2L requires a lot of oil, consumers more fuel etc.

    So if you choose the Strada, ask the owners the pros and cons. I believe Mitsumia has a 2.5L and Lugarai has a 3.2L.

    You can ask about how much does it cost to maintain.

    ma'm, i just got my 3.0L 4x4 hilux 2 months ago & hindi pa umaabot ng 1k ang mileage ko. if you want more interior & cargo space, i can recommend you the hilux. but be prepared for the rough & bouncy ride. i recently upgraded my hilux's suspension with a full & complete OME suspension setup which drained me of almost 60k, and guess what... mas ok na ang ride niya! if you want to burn 60k for suspension upgrades, go for the hilux. but if you're the type who hates customizing, go for the strada. i don't own one, but i've driven one on a test-drive and i can assure you won't be disappointed with it. to sum it all up, if price is not an issue, you won't lose out on both pick-up trucks.
